Coach Dernbach was on the radio this morning.  The most interesting discussion I thought centered around having JV games this year.  I don't know if that's normal but it's certainly good for the players who aren't seeing regular time in the games.  There are 25 players on the roster right now, easily can fill a JV team and get them some minutes with the size of that roster.  Coach also mentioned the fact that not everyone will dress or travel on game days because of it.

In the context of the conversation, it didn't seem to mean anything...but newcomers specifically mentioned included Josiah Butler, Seth Miron, Cal Krohn and Malik Abdul-Wahid.
